CLEWISTON, Fla. (Feb. 7, 2025) — Jaedon McDowell doubled up his 2025 Florida Winter Nationals win total with a thrilling victory on preliminary night of the 6th Annual Sugar Bowl at Hendry County Motorsports Park.
The Murfreesboro, Tennessee racer pocketed the $1,000 payday after outdueling the competition in an action-packed feature that saw multiple lead changes and several restarts. A stellar 55 Stealth Racing IMCA STARS Mod Lites filled the pit area, with entries from across the United States and Canada.
The feature kicked off with New Yorker Doug Williams pacing the field in the early laps. After an early restart, McDowell made his move, methodically working the inside line to edge ahead at the stripe on lap four. However, Williams kept his momentum rolling and powered back around him to reclaim the top spot.
Following another restart, McDowell again went on the attack. His patience paid off as he wrestled the lead away for good on lap seven. From there, he controlled the race on restarts and maintained his advantage, despite briefly being pressured by fellow Tennessean Ronnie Choate.
A green-white-checkered finish set up one final challenge, but while Choate found himself locked in a battle for second, McDowell capitalized and pulled away to capture his second Florida Winter Nationals victory of 2025.
Choate held on to secure second place, fending off a hard-charging Tyler Garey, the defending Hendry County track champion, who settled for third.
The event was broadcast live on IMCA TV affiliate Done Right TV.
